|
|
|
"Как заставить mod_cache кешировать tomcat-страницы с no-cache?"
|
|||
|---|---|---|---|
|
#18+
Всем привет! У меня есть tomcat, который отдает мне динамически генерируемые страницы. Перед tomcat стоит apache с модулем mod-rewrite, благодаря которому на сервер приходят user-friendly урлы (то-есть, без символа ? в самом урле, а вида http://news.mycompany.net/xxx.html). Хочу закешировать все страницы моего сайта, так как информация на сайте (соответственно, и контент страниц) обновляется раз в две минуты. Настроил mod-cache, но он не кеширует мои страницы. Задаю вот такой урл: http://news.mycompany.net. Вот содержимое респонза, который отдается томкатом моему браузеру: (Status-Line):HTTP/1.1 200 OK Date:Thu, 19 Oct 2006 16:33:08 GMT Server:Apache-Coyote/1.1 Cache-Control:no-cache,no-store,private Pragma:no-cache Expires:Thu, 19 Oct 2006 17:35:37 GMT Content-Type:text/html;charset=UTF-8 Set-Cookie:JSESSIONID=F778F4A91E4A521BAF5B97A2E12F2817; Path=/jetspeed Transfer-Encoding:chunked Конфигурационные настройки mod-cache: CacheRoot /usr/local/www/cache CacheEnable disk / CacheMaxFileSize 4000000 CacheDirLevels 5 CacheDirLength 4 CacheStoreNoStore On CacheStorePrivate On CacheIgnoreNoLastMod On CacheIgnoreCacheControl On Как я могу заставить mod-cache кешировать страницы, отдаваемые томкатом? Всем заранее спасибо!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 19.10.2006, 22:14:23 |
|
||
|
|

start [/forum/topic.php?fid=59&fpage=689&tid=2147760]: |
0ms |
get settings: |
6ms |
get forum list: |
10ms |
check forum access: |
2ms |
check topic access: |
2ms |
track hit: |
258ms |
get topic data: |
9ms |
get forum data: |
2ms |
get page messages: |
26ms |
get tp. blocked users: |
1ms |
| others: | 202ms |
| total: | 518ms |

| 0 / 0 |
